我遇到了一个大问题: 我想在android上制作三个状态复选框。 它是带有复选框的ListView上的复选框。它应该允许用户在三种状态之间切换:
并且可选择在变化时保留misc状态。
如果我是对的,我应该创建CompoundButton类的子类,并实现boolean mchecked的int mstate intead。 然后我应该覆盖事件监听器,保存状态的函数,以及状态getter和setter。
我的问题基本上是如何实现的? 如何在可绘制状态之间切换? (我已经在xml中实现了middle_state)以及如何正确实现事件处理程序?

老话题,但我给出了解决方案的解决方案:
public class CheckBoxTriStates extends CheckBox
{
static private final int UNKNOW = -1;
static private final int UNCHECKED = 0;
static private final int CHECKED = 1;
private int state;
public CheckBoxTriStates(Context context) {
super(context);
init();
}
public CheckBoxTriStates(Context context, AttributeSet attrs) {
super(context, attrs);
init();
}
public CheckBoxTriStates(Context context, AttributeSet attrs, int defStyleAttr) {
super(context, attrs, defStyleAttr);
init();
}
private void init()
{
state = UNKNOW;
updateBtn();
setOnCheckedChangeListener(new CompoundButton.OnCheckedChangeListener() {
// checkbox status is changed from uncheck to checked.
public void onCheckedChanged(CompoundButton buttonView, boolean isChecked)
{
switch (state)
{
case UNKNOW:
state = UNCHECKED;
break;
case UNCHECKED:
state = CHECKED;
break;
case CHECKED:
state = UNKNOW;
break;
}
updateBtn();
}
});
}
private void updateBtn()
{
int btnDrawable = R.drawable.ic_checkbox_indeterminate_black;
switch (state)
{
case UNKNOW:
btnDrawable = R.drawable.ic_checkbox_indeterminate_black;
break;
case UNCHECKED:
btnDrawable = R.drawable.ic_checkbox_unchecked_black;
break;
case CHECKED:
btnDrawable = R.drawable.ic_checkbox_checked_black;
break;
}
setButtonDrawable(btnDrawable);
}
public int getState()
{
return state;
}
public void setState(int state)
{
this.state = state;
updateBtn();
}
}
您可以找到按钮资源Here。它完美无缺。

以前我想做同样的事情。在做了一些艰苦的研究之后,我接近了这个。
优点:
TriStateMaterialCheckBox.kt:
import android.content.Context
import android.util.AttributeSet
import androidx.annotation.StyleableRes
import com.google.android.material.checkbox.MaterialCheckBox
class TriStateMaterialCheckBox : MaterialCheckBox {
constructor(context: Context) : this(context, null)
constructor(context: Context, attrs: AttributeSet?) : this(context, attrs, com.google.android.material.R.attr.checkboxStyle)
constructor(context: Context, attrs: AttributeSet?, defStyleAttr: Int) : super(context, attrs, defStyleAttr) {
val sets = intArrayOf(R.attr.state)
val typedArray = context.obtainStyledAttributes(attrs, sets)
try {
state = typedArray.getInt(ATTR_STATE, STATE_UNCHECKED)
} finally {
typedArray.recycle()
}
initComponent()
}
companion object {
// @formatter:off
@StyleableRes private const val ATTR_STATE = 0
// @formatter:on
const val STATE_UNCHECKED: Int = 0
const val STATE_INDETERMINATE: Int = 1
const val STATE_CHECKED: Int = 2
private val UNCHECKED = intArrayOf(R.attr.state_unchecked)
private val INDETERMINATE = intArrayOf(R.attr.state_indeterminate)
private val CHECKED = intArrayOf(R.attr.state_checked)
}
private var isChangingState = false
var state: Int
@Throws(IllegalStateException::class)
set(value) {
if (isChangingState) return
if (field == value) return
isChangingState = true
field = value
isChecked = when (value) {
STATE_UNCHECKED -> false
STATE_INDETERMINATE -> true
STATE_CHECKED -> true
else -> throw IllegalStateException("$value is not a valid state for ${this.javaClass.name}")
}
refreshDrawableState()
isChangingState = false
onStateChanged?.let { it(this@TriStateMaterialCheckBox, value) }
}
var onStateChanged: ((TriStateMaterialCheckBox, Int) -> Unit)? = null
private fun initComponent() {
setButtonDrawable(R.drawable.tri_state_button)
setOnCheckedChangeListener { _, _ ->
state = when (state) {
STATE_UNCHECKED -> STATE_CHECKED
STATE_INDETERMINATE -> STATE_CHECKED
STATE_CHECKED -> STATE_UNCHECKED
else -> -1
}
}
}
override fun onCreateDrawableState(extraSpace: Int): IntArray {
val drawableState = super.onCreateDrawableState(extraSpace + 1)
mergeDrawableStates(
drawableState, when (state) {
STATE_UNCHECKED -> UNCHECKED
STATE_INDETERMINATE -> INDETERMINATE
STATE_CHECKED -> CHECKED
else -> throw IllegalStateException("$state is not a valid state for ${this.javaClass.name}")
}
)
return drawableState
}
}
attrs.xml:
<?xml version="1.0" encoding="utf-8"?>
<resources>
<attr name="state" format="enum">
<enum name="unchecked" value="0" />
<enum name="indeterminate" value="1" />
<enum name="checked" value="2" />
</attr>
<declare-styleable name="TriStateMaterialCheckBox">
<attr name="state" />
<attr name="state_unchecked" format="boolean" />
<attr name="state_indeterminate" format="boolean" />
<attr name="state_checked" format="boolean" />
</declare-styleable>
</resources>
tri_state_button.xml:
<?xml version="1.0" encoding="utf-8"?>
<selector xmlns:android="http://schemas.android.com/apk/res/android" xmlns:app="http://schemas.android.com/apk/res-auto" android:enterFadeDuration="@android:integer/config_shortAnimTime" android:exitFadeDuration="@android:integer/config_shortAnimTime">
<item android:drawable="@drawable/ic_unchecked" app:state_unchecked="true" />
<item android:drawable="@drawable/ic_indeterminate" app:state_indeterminate="true" />
<item android:drawable="@drawable/ic_checked" app:state_checked="true" />
<item android:drawable="@drawable/ic_unchecked" />
</selector>
